Top Skiing and Snowboarding Trails at Killington for Every Skill Level - Killington Getaway

Killington Resort offers a wide variety of trails that cater to skiers and snowboarders of all abilities, from first-timers to seasoned experts. Known for its vast terrain and diverse options, Killington ensures every visitor can find a trail that matches their skill level and goals.


Beginner Trails

Killington provides an excellent environment for those new to skiing and snowboarding, with gentle slopes and accessible lifts designed to build confidence.

  1. Easy Street (Ramshead Mountain)
    A perfect starting point, this wide and mellow trail offers an unintimidating slope ideal for practicing turns and gaining control.
  2. Great Eastern (Multiple Peaks)
    One of Killington’s longest trails, it’s a green-rated run that spans several mountains. This scenic and gently sloping trail is great for beginners who want to enjoy the scenery while honing their skills.
  3. Snowshed Slope (Snowshed Mountain)
    A beginner-friendly area with forgiving slopes and access to the Snowshed Express Quad, making it an excellent area for first-timers.

Intermediate Trails

For those ready to challenge themselves a bit more, Killington offers a range of blue-rated trails with varying terrain features.

  1. Cruise Control (Bear Mountain)
    A wide and smooth run that’s perfect for intermediate skiers looking for longer turns and more speed without overwhelming difficulty.
  2. Ramshead Express (Ramshead Mountain)
    This trail features rolling terrain with a mix of groomed snow and natural features, offering a step up for progressing skiers.
  3. Skyeburst (Bear Mountain)
    A favorite among intermediate riders, this trail has great flow and is serviced by a high-speed lift for quick repeats.

Advanced Trails

Killington’s advanced trails provide steep descents, moguls, and varied terrain to test the skills of experienced skiers and snowboarders.

  1. Outer Limits (Bear Mountain)
    Known as the steepest mogul trail in the East, Outer Limits is a thrilling challenge for advanced skiers who love bumps and steep inclines.
  2. Cascade (Killington Peak)
    This black diamond run offers a fast, steep descent with breathtaking views. It’s a go-to for adrenaline seekers.
  3. Superstar (Skye Peak)
    Famous for hosting the FIS World Cup races, this trail combines speed and technicality, making it a favorite for expert skiers.

Freestyle and Terrain Parks

Killington’s terrain parks offer jumps, rails, and creative features for freestylers of all levels.

  1. The Stash (Bear Mountain)
    A unique all-natural terrain park featuring log rails, wooden ramps, and other creative features integrated into the natural landscape.
  2. Dream Maker (Bear Mountain)
    A progression park with a variety of jumps and rails that cater to intermediate and advanced freestylers.
  3. Mouse Run Park (Ramshead Mountain)
    A great spot for beginners to try their first freestyle moves, with small features designed for progression.

Trail Recommendations by Skill Level

  • Beginners: Stick to Ramshead and Snowshed for easy and manageable terrain.
  • Intermediate: Explore Bear Mountain and Skye Peak for varied blue runs and moderate challenges.
  • Advanced/Experts: Challenge yourself on Killington Peak and Bear Mountain for steep and technical descents.

Planning Your Visit

Killington Resort’s variety of trails ensures there’s something for everyone, whether you’re learning the ropes or pushing your limits. Be sure to check the Killington trail map and stay updated on weather conditions and trail openings before hitting the slopes.
